The Illusion of "Unlimited Money"
At its core, Yape is a digital payment platform where transactions are validated through secure, centralized servers managed by Banco de Crédito del Perú (BCP). A mobile application (APK) is merely an interface; it does not hold the actual "money." Because financial balances are stored on encrypted cloud servers—not locally on your phone—modifying an app to display a higher number is purely cosmetic. It is impossible for an unofficial APK to force a server to create or transfer funds that do not exist. Security Risks and Malware
The primary danger of "Yape Dinero Ilimitado" APKs is that they are often "Trojan horses." Since these files are downloaded from unofficial third-party websites rather than the Google Play Store, they bypass standard security screenings. Common risks include:
Credential Theft: The fake app may record your real Yape login and password, allowing hackers to drain your actual bank account.
Identity Theft: These apps often request excessive permissions, giving attackers access to your contacts, messages, and personal photos.
Spyware and Ransomware: Malicious code can be installed to track your activity or lock your device until a ransom is paid. Legal and Ethical Consequences
Using or attempting to use modified software to manipulate financial systems is considered fraud. Financial institutions have sophisticated monitoring systems to detect anomalous activity. Engaging with these "hacks" can lead to:
Permanent Account Bans: Once suspicious activity is detected, BCP can blacklist your identity from using their services indefinitely.
Legal Action: Attempting to defraud a banking system is a criminal offense that can result in police investigations and prosecution. Conclusion Yape Dinero Ilimitado Apk
There is no such thing as an "unlimited money" patch for a legitimate banking app. These APKs are predatory tools designed to exploit people's financial needs to steal their data. The only safe and effective way to use Yape is through the official application, ensuring your personal information and hard-earned money remain protected by the bank's security protocols.

What is "Yape Dinero Ilimitado" Actually?
Modified APKs claiming to offer "unlimited money" or "fake balances" are known as Yape Falso (Fake Yape). These are not banking tools but rather visual simulators used by scammers to deceive merchants:
Visual Mimicry: They generate realistic-looking confirmation screens, complete with the signature "serpentine" animation of the official app.
No Real Transaction: While the screen shows a successful payment, no money is ever transferred to the receiver's actual bank account.
Scam Tool: These apps are frequently used to "pay" for goods in physical stores, where the merchant only looks at the customer's phone screen rather than checking their own. Critical Risks of Using Modified APKs Yape is a legitimate digital wallet (from Peru’s
